(Originally published on October 2, 2025)

After a bumper Q2, this quarter has been quieter in Southeast Asia but we have still seen some interesting and important moves, with five deals announced in the quarter. Of these, two were in Indonesia, two in Thailand, and one in the MTJDA. A transaction value was only announced for four of these deals, with the value of those two transactions being US $554.7 million.

Southeast Asia - Announced M&A deals

The running deal count for 2025 is 18 deals with a total deal value of US $1,136 million. By comparison, by Q3 of 2024 we had seen 8 transactions and a total deal value of US $1,868 million, with the TotalEnergies acquisition of both OMV's and Sapura Energy's shares of SapuraOMV dominating.
